The bike paths/trails on the May Schedule include some with packed
crushed limestone surfaces. I generally use my hybrid bike on
these trails but many are smooth, hard and well maintained and
suitable for narrow tired road or touring bikes. At worst one
may have to dismount and walk across an area where there has been
water erosion or the surface isn’t packed because of fresh repairs.
All trails are well
developed, no off road conditions. Of course road bikes are
well suited for paved trails.
